Honestly it’s hard to predict. I checked my friends’ composites and natals but found no specific pattern. What I read about - tr Uranus/Saturn harsh aspects Venus/7th ruler - don’t often show up. If someone has other insights I would like to know too.What I know is if there’s a difficult aspect in composite and a harsh transit hits it, it can put stress on the relationship. But it’s difficult to say whether they will actually break up or which harsh transit will be the breaking point. IP: Logged |
